Mission 44, a foundation founded by seven-time Formula 1 champion Lewis Hamilton, has announced a partnership with Teach First, an education-based charity, to support the recruitment of 150 Black STEM teachers to work in schools.

The focus of the two-year partnership is to develop and run sample programs, mentorship programs and marketing campaigns, along with commissioning research and hosting networking events, to aid the understanding of the most effective practices in attracting Black applicants to STEM teaching roles. The aim is for other schools and educational bodies to use the information gathered by the program to help create a sustainable model for the recruitment of more Black STEM teachers.
